@Andy Ful 's point regarding
ASR Rule "Block executable files from running unless they meet a prevalence, age, or trusted list criterion" is the primary
NIST-recommended hardening step for this vector. By enforcing a "
reputation" requirement on the DLL, the system blocks the execution even if rundll32.exe (the parent process) is trusted.
Block LOLBin Internet Access
Use your firewall to prevent built-in Windows tools (LOLBins) like curl.exe, powershell.exe, and certutil.exe from initiating outbound connections to the public internet unless required for a specific business task.
For products like ESET, ensure the following modules are active and set to a "
Smart" or "
Aggressive" mode.
HIPS (Host Intrusion Prevention System)
Configure rules to monitor for unauthorized modifications to the %SystemRoot%\System32\ directory, which is a primary target for placing phantom DLLs.
Advanced Memory Scanner & Ransomware Shield
These modules are essential for detecting malicious code once it has been sideloaded into a legitimate process.
Focus on maintaining
secure digital habits to prevent
avoidable risks. This
includes avoiding pirated software, 'cracks,' or illegitimate updates, and
staying vigilant against phishing attempts.